So I picked up 4 ducks last June. They were straight run one day old hatchlings. Two Indian Runners and Two Cayugas. Turned out I had a male and female pair of each. The Indian Runner has been laying one to two eggs per day for months. The Cayuga has never laid. Not sure if she's a late bloomer or? She is 9 or 10 months old and not a hint of an egg. I read somewhere that Cayugas start later than some breeds. Anyone have an opinion wether or not she will ever lay?

I also question the 2 eggs a day. It is not common at all, are you sure she isn't laying that second egg? Do you have a pond she could be laying in? Have you checked every place they are at during the day?
 
Well, I think you are right. I think the Cayuga had been laying some. But she was getting roughed up by out male. Too much lovin from Butterbeak. Butterbeak is an Indian Runner and he is upright. He basically stands on my Cayuga's back when he copulates with her and she was getting pretty roughed up on her back feathers. One day a couple of weeks ago I realized that she was barely able to quack and her chest was puffed out. I put her in isolation and gave her a warm bath. After some R and R, she found her voice and started laying again. The thing that threw me is the egg color. She is supposed to lay black or grey eggs but they look identical to the Runner. Go figure. Now she's much better and reintroduced to the flock. While she was ill, I purchased two new Indian Runner hens. Beautiful chocolate brown with speckles of cream. Turns out one is a male. Now my ratios are not as good as I had hoped but what can you do?
